apple grain aphid vs Brown oak slender
Rhopalosiphum oxyacanthae compared with Acrocercops brongniardella
Key Differences
- apple grain aphid is Not Evaluated while Brown oak slender is Least Concern.
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| apple grain aphid | Brown oak slender |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um same |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class same | Insecta (Insects)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Hemiptera (Hemiptera)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Aphididae | Gracillariidae |
| Genus | Rhopalosiphum | Acrocercops |
| Species | Rhopalosiphum oxyacanthae | Acrocercops brongniardella |
Evolutionary Relationship
apple grain aphid and Brown oak slender share a common ancestor at the Class level: Insecta. (Insects)
